Investigating drivers of customer loyalty in service industries : the relationship between customer value, customer satisfaction, switching costs and customer loyalty
This study proposes a conceptual framework that considers customer perceived value, customer satisfaction, and switching costs as antecedents of customer loyalty towards service firms.
